易截截图软件、单文件、免安装、纯绿色、仅160KB
热门标签: c c# c++ asp asp.net linux php jsp java vb Python Ruby mysql sql access Sqlite sqlserver delphi javascript Oracle ajax wap mssql html css flash flex dreamweaver xml
 最新文章 :

SQL Pivot & UnPivot

create table students (
  name varchar(25),
  class varchar(25),
  grade int
)
insert into students values ('张三','语文',20)
insert into students values ('张三','数学',90)
insert into students values ('张三','英语',50)
insert into students values ('李四','语文',81)
insert into students values ('李四','数学',60)
insert into students values ('李四','英语',90)
select * from students
pivot(
max(grade)
FOR [class] IN ([语文],[数学],[英语])
) AS pvt
/*
李四    81    60    90
张三    20    90    50
*/
--=========================================================================
create table students (
  name varchar(25),
  语文 int,
  数学 int,
  英语 int
)
GO
INSERT INTO students values ('李四',81,60,90)
INSERT INTO students values ('张三',20,90,50)
select *
from
students
unpivot
(
grade
for class in
([语文],[数学],[英语])
) AS u ......

使用SQL语句

使用SQL语句
        SQL语言包括数据查询语言(SELECT)、数据操纵语言(INSERT、UPDATE、DELETE)、事务控制语言(COMMIT、ROLLBACK、SAVEPOINT)、数据定义语言(CREATE TABLE、ALTER TABLE、DROP)、数据控制语言(GRANT、REVOKE)等五个部分。
当编写PL/SQL应用程序时,只能直接嵌入SELECT...INTO...语句、DML语句和事务控制语句。
(一)使用基本查询
 ①简单查询语句
(1) 语法:SELECT <*,column  [别名],...> from TABLE|VIEW;
     其中:*表示检索所有列,column用于指定要检索的列或表达式*(多列或多表达式之间用逗号分隔),别名用于指定列或表达式的别名,from用于指定要检索的表或视图。
注:*和column不能混合使用
(2)DESC(describe)   表名称     --用于确定表结构
(3)检索日期列时,日期默认显示格式为'dd-mon-yy',如果要想使用'yyyy-mon-dd'格式,则必须使用TO_CHAR函数进行转换。
例:
SQL> select ename,job,hiredate from emp where deptno=10;              &n ......

分析PHP的ob_start()


在PHP编程中, 我们经常会遇到一些直接产生输出的函数, 如passthru(),readfile(), var_dump() 等. 但有时我们想把这些函数的输出导入到文件中,或者先经过处理再输出, 或者把这些函数的输出作为字符串来处理.
  这时我们就要用到 Output Buffer(输出缓冲) 函数了.
处理输出缓冲的函数主要有这么几个:
ob_start() 开始输出缓冲, 这时PHP停止输出, 在这以后的输出都被转到一个内部的缓冲里.
ob_get_contents() 这个函数返回内部缓冲的内容. 这就等于把这些输出都变成了字符串.
ob_get_ length() 返回内部缓冲的长度.
ob_end_flush() 结束输出缓冲, 并输出缓冲里的内容. 在这以后的输出都是正常输出.
ob_end_clean() 结束输出缓冲, 并扔掉缓冲里的内容.
  举个例子, var_dump()函数输出一个变量的结构和内容, 这在调试的时候很有用.
但如果变量的内容里有 < , > 等HTML的特殊字符, 输出到网页里就看不见了. 怎么办呢?
用输出缓冲函数能很容易的解决这个问题.
ob_start();
var_dump($var);
$out = ob_get_contents();
ob_end_clean();
这时var_dump()的输出已经存在 $out 里了. 你可以现在就输出:
echo ''<pre>'' . htmlspecialchars($out) . ''& ......

Windows XP下简单配置本机PHP调试环境


作为实现动态网站的工具之一,PHP以其语法简单、高效快速和对数据库的广泛支持而深受用户欢迎。编写PHP程序和ASP一样需要在本机调试,为此需要配置一下调试环境。
有很多方案可以选择,这里提供两种较为简易的方法。
不管是哪种方法,都需要安装PHP。如果你是PHP使用者,你可能在网上找过PHP的安装资讯,它们几乎都说的很复杂。黑马根据自己的体会,觉得还有别的方法,那就是,在网上找一个PHPEasyWindows4程序,它的安装非常简单,安装完后无需手动更改什么,直接可用。
成功安装PHP后,我们就可以选择如下两种方法的任意一种来作为日后调试PHP程序的环境了:
方案一:使用PHPEd。
PHPEd是一个集PHP程序编辑和调试的工具软件,完全免费,体积很小,英文版。成功安装后,不同的版本设置方法不尽相同,但都是一个目的:设置PHP Server。在Tools→Setting中找到Server标签,在File Extensions中点击Add按钮,给它加上php执行程序(可以是php.exe,也可以是php4isapi.dll),一切OK。
以后启动PHPEd,打开一个自己编写的PHP文件,点Run,切换到HTML模式,就可以看到效果而不是代码。
PS:PHPEd还可编写CSS文档、JS程序,并有代码跟踪提示功能,是个不错的工具。
方 ......

PHP Array实用函数参考

array_flip
交换数组中的键和值
$arr1 = array('a'=>1,'b'=>2,'c'=>3,'d'=>4);
$array = array_flip($arr1);
showArr($array);
/*
Array
(
[1] => a
[2] => b
[3] => c
[4] => d
)
*/
array_key_exists
 
检查给定的键名或索引是否存在于数组中(也可用于对象)
 
$arr1 = array('a'=>1,'b'=>2,'c'=>3,'d'=>4);
echo array_key_exists('b',$arr1); //1 (true)
 
array_keys
 
返回数组中所有的键名
$arr1 = array('a'=>1,'b'=>2,'c'=>3,'d'=>4,5);
$array = array_keys($arr1);
showArr($array);
/*
Array
(
[0] => a
[1] => b
[2] => c
[3] => d
[4] => 0
)
*/
  
......

在Dreamweaver+WampServer 调试PHP程序

安装WAPMServ5.2.6后,用Dreamweaver可以编写和调试PHP
首先:要先启wapmserver,启动所有服务
然后 :在Dreamweaver配置站点,具体操作如下:
描述下关键的步骤:
先得建个站点 然后
高级 选项卡:
分类:本地信息
本地根文件夹 (选择PHP的发布文件夹)
链接相对于 站点根目录
HTTP地址 Http://localhost/
缓存 启用缓存
测试服务器
服务器模型 PHP MySQL
访问 本地/网络
测试服务器文件夹 (PHP发布文件夹)
勾选自动刷新测试文件列表
URL前缀 http://localhost
配置好之后 ,在Dreamweaver中,按F12就可以调试PHP程序了。 ......

在Dreamweaver+WampServer 调试PHP程序

安装WAPMServ5.2.6后,用Dreamweaver可以编写和调试PHP
首先:要先启wapmserver,启动所有服务
然后 :在Dreamweaver配置站点,具体操作如下:
描述下关键的步骤:
先得建个站点 然后
高级 选项卡:
分类:本地信息
本地根文件夹 (选择PHP的发布文件夹)
链接相对于 站点根目录
HTTP地址 Http://localhost/
缓存 启用缓存
测试服务器
服务器模型 PHP MySQL
访问 本地/网络
测试服务器文件夹 (PHP发布文件夹)
勾选自动刷新测试文件列表
URL前缀 http://localhost
配置好之后 ,在Dreamweaver中,按F12就可以调试PHP程序了。 ......
总记录数:40319; 总页数:6720; 每页6 条; 首页 上一页 [1108] [1109] [1110] [1111] 1112 [1113] [1114] [1115] [1116] [1117]  下一页 尾页
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号